2. Chatbot.ai
Chatbots are a valuable asset for customer support no matter if your customers are using chatbots to navigate your site or to get answers to their queries. They are not only affordable ways to offer all-hours assistance to customers in all time zones and locations, but adding staff can simplify operations as well.
AI-powered chatbots employ natural language processing and machine learning to answer basic customer inquiries. As these bots learn through thousands of chats, they grow more efficient in providing relevant responses over time, by studying the data.
Incorporating a chatbot in your customer support processes can increase productivity by taking the repetitive questions off your staff’s to-do list and allowing them to concentrate on more complicated questions. In addition, it helps reduce costs because agents can manage fewer requests at once and allowing them to focus more time addressing actual issues.
Another key advantage of using a chatbot is the ability to monitor its performance. You can ask customers after each support interaction how well the bot solved their problem, giving you an opportunity to improve its functionality or to train it for new features.
Chatbots are capable of collecting user data which allows them to offer an individual and customized experience for each customer. This allows companies to improve their Net Promoter Score (NPS) and increase retention rates and increase their business operations.
Chatbots can easily be integrated with existing customer support software. This gives a complete view of all customer interactions across channels, which includes the internet, which allows you to follow-up on clients and to send feedback surveys when necessary.

4. Codewhisperer
Codewhisperer is an artificial intelligence (ML)-powered coding companion that helps boost developer productivity by offering code suggestions. It makes use of contextual clues such as the cursor’s location and the code that it has before it to make recommendations based on the context.
CodeWhisperer is a program developed through Amazon Web Services, is compatible with any programming language , or IDE that is supported by AWS including VS Code, IntelliJ IDEA, PyCharm and WebStorm. Furthermore, CodeWhisperer features a security scanner and reference tracking feature that can scan your code for any security holes.
CodeWhisperer similar to the GitHub’s Copilot is an AI-assisted tool for software development that interprets developers’ comments and suggests code that they might want to incorporate for their own projects. It was trained using an extensive library from open source software, as well internal training data from Amazon.
Jeff Barr, AWS Vice President and Chief Evangelist, noted CodeWhisperer is an extension of the IDE to help developers write code more quickly and accurately. It uses numerous context clues, such as the location of the cursor or in front of it, as well as other files in a project to push its recommendations forward.
